Colgate-Palmolive (NYSE:CL) Stock Holdings Lifted by Andra AP fonden

Andra AP fonden lifted its stake in shares of Colgate-Palmolive (NYSE:CLFree Report) by 20.3% in the 2nd quarter, according to the company in its most recent 13F fil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ission. The institutional investor owned 421,085 shares of the company’s stock after acquiring an additional 71,100 shares during the quarter. Colgate-Palmolive accounts for 0.7% of Andra AP fonden’s portfolio, making the stock its 22nd largest holding. Andra AP fonden’s holdings in Colgate-Palmolive were worth $40,862,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ission.

Colgate-Palmolive Company Profile

(Free Report)

Colgate-Palmolive Company,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and sells consumer products in the United States and internationally. It operates through two segments: Oral, Personal and Home Care; and Pet Nutrition. The Oral, Personal and Home Care segment offers toothpaste, toothbrushes, mouthwash, bar and liquid hand soaps, shower gels, shampoos, conditioners, deodorants and antiperspirants, skin health products, dishwashing detergents, fabric conditioners, household cleaners, and other related items.
